JUDGMENT
Petitioner suffered Ext.P1 order of assessment under theprovisions of the Income Tax Act, 1961, in respect of assessmentyear 2014-15. Petitioner has preferred Ext.P3 appeal before theNational Faceless Appeal Centre and the same is stated to bepending. The petitioner has been served with Ext.P2 demandnotice proposing to recover amounts due under Ext.P1 order ofassessment.
2.Learned counsel appearing for the petitioner submits
that the demands against the petitioner may be suspended till adecision is taken on Ext.P3 appeal.
3.Learned counsel appearing for the respondentdepartment submits that the petitioner has not preferred any staypetition in Ext.P3 appeal and if the petitioner prefers anapplication for stay, within a period of two weeks from today, thedemands against the petitioner can be kept in abeyance till adecision is taken on the stay petition to be filed by the petitioner. Itis submitted that if the petitioner is unable to upload the staypetition, petitioner may file such stay petition before thejurisdictional assessing officer, who shall facilitate uploading of thestay petition to the National Faceless Appeal Centre.
WP(C) NO. 42930 OF 2022 3
4.Having regard to the facts and circumstances of thecase, the writ petition will stand disposed of, directing that if thepetitioner files a stay petition in Ext.P3 appeal, seeking stay of thedemands in terms of Ext.P1 order of assessment, within a period oftwo weeks from today, the demands against the petitioner in termsof Ext.P1 order of assessment shall be kept in abeyance till adecision is taken on the stay petition to be filed by the petitioner. Ifthe petitioner faces any difficulty in filing such a stay petitionbefore the National Faceless Appeal Centre, the petitioner shall bepermitted to file the stay petition before the jurisdictionalassessing authority, who shall facilitate uploading of the staypetition for consideration of the National Faceless Appeal Centre.The stay petition shall be considered and disposed of, afteraffording an opportunity of hearing to the petitioner, without muchdelay.
The writ petition is disposed of as above.
